About #ECF7F2 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 153°, a saturation of 41%, and a lightness of 95%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 153°, a saturation of 4%, and a value of 97%.
- HEX: #ECF7F2
- RGB: rgb(236, 247, 242)
- HSL: hsl(153, 41%, 95%)
- HSV: hsv(153, 4%, 97%)
- CMYK: 4.00% cyan, 0.00% magenta, 2.00% yellow, 3.00% black
- XYZ: 85.10, 90.72, 73.61
- Yxy: 90.72, 0.3412, 0.3637
- Hunter Lab: 96.30, -4.43, 1.09
- CIE-Lab: 96.30, -4.43, 1.09
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 85.10, Y: 90.72, Z: 73.61.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 90.72, x: 0.3412, and y: 0.3637.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 96.30, a: -4.43, and b: 1.09.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 96.30, a: -4.43, and b: 1.09.
